Output 077d83292d7f359154fd7719535f7e007da191e6069acb4f14cb85e3458902eb:0

value
6851648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 725bf096bb38675c5db33b03dc4051c1b3c60c8a OP_EQUAL
address
3C7h6W42Ep6D4dF5yEf7UmpPbfZxXHkSTb
transaction
077d83292d7f359154fd7719535f7e007da191e6069acb4f14cb85e3458902eb
confirmations
223878
spent
true